It’s a problem plaguing offices nationwide: ghost conference rooms. As hybrid work grows in popularity and we rely more heavily on technology, many businesses find it easier to join meetings individually online. With half the staff working hybrid and half in the office, conference rooms are left unused. 

But in-person meetings still offer incredible benefits. In the office, people are more likely to voice their opinions, open up, and find solutions they may not have otherwise. Your office’s conference rooms don’t have to go unused—you may just need to make your systems more user-friendly.
